Police Blotter: Suspicious Vehicle Complaint
Man in Car With Child Charged With Possession of Marijuana

On March 18, at 7:22 p.m., Ledyard Police responded to a suspicious vehicle complaint on Oak Ridge Drive in Gales Ferry. Police say they found Florencio Camacho, 46, of 856 Bank St., New London, and his child inside the running vehicle. Camacho was charged with possession of marijuana and possession of drug paraphernalia. His bond was set at $1,000, with a March 31 court date.
On March 20, at 12:30 a.m., Paul Ferguson, 25, of 103 Heritage Blvd., Middletown, was stopped on Route 2 and charged with driving while under the influence of alcohol and/or drugs, and failure to drive in the proper lane. Bond was set at $500 and he was given an April 4 court date in New London Superior Court.
